Devon County Council is calling for nominations for this year’s Community Transport Awards to honour those who have gone the extra mile for their passengers.

The award ceremony, now in its 17th year and this year sponsored by the GM Coachwork Group, aims to recognise the outstanding service and dedication made by people involved in Community Transport across Devon.

Nomination forms are now available from the County Council and must be submitted by the closing date of Friday 22 April.

Anyone working or volunteering in the community transport sector can be nominated by passengers, staff or volunteers, and there are a number of categories.

Community transport groups can be nominated in the category for Best Contribution to the Local Community, which is kindly sponsored by Pollards Printers.

There are awards for volunteer drivers involved in the voluntary car scheme and, in the community minibus scheme, there are awards for volunteer minibus drivers and volunteer enablers (fundraisers, committee members and administrators etc).

A panel of judges will present an additional award to one of the individual volunteer award winners that they consider has made an outstanding contribution to Community Transport in Devon over the past year.

Councillor Stuart Hughes, Devon County Council Cabinet Member with responsibility for community transport, said: “Community transport services rely on hundreds of volunteers and staff across the county and each of them plays an important role in keeping services running. The awards are a perfect way to say thank you to them and honour their dedication, excellence and commitment which help deliver these essential services to people in Devon.”

Successful nominees and their proposer will be invited to a civic reception in Exeter on Thursday 26 May.
